### Runbook: stringharvest extraction script — failed upload recovery

If stringharvest exits with code 7, the extracted translation bundle failed to upload to the Lexiloom catalog service. First verify the bundle exists at `out/strings.tar.gz` and is non-empty; an empty archive means the source scan failed upstream. Do not retry with `--force` until the credential is confirmed valid, since repeated failures lock the project slot. Check that the script's environment file contains this line:

secret setting of bagag-kajof: RELAY_SECRET8=d9a517d5

**FAQ: Batch email digest scheduling**

Q: How does Perchmail decide digest send times?

A: Cron expressions live in `digest_rules`, evaluated per-tenant in the tenant's timezone. Batches cap at 500 recipients; overflow rolls to the next window. Don't approve PRs that hardcode UTC offsets — we got burned by that in the Falkner release. Retry logic is idempotent via the batch token. Staging access for digest replay tests requires the recovery passphrase below.

vault phrase of yaguf-hahaf = druath-holix

## Authentication

The LockerLoop service authenticates every laundry-locker open request in two stages. First, the mobile client exchanges a short-lived session token with the HatchAuth gateway. Second, HatchAuth calls our internal reservation service to confirm the locker assignment before releasing the latch. Reviewers should verify that retries never replay the latch-release call. Local testing requires a sandbox credential scoped to the staging lockers only, which follows here.

app token of hahip-kahog = vxb7-6NR2mB9

Release checklist — Eventloom Schema Registry, item 7 of 12

Before publishing, confirm that every schema your plugin registers passes compatibility validation against the previous minor version. Breaking changes must go through a new subject name, not an in-place bump; the Eventloom registry will reject silent field removals, but renamed enums slip through, so review those by hand. Once validation is green, record the release in the plugin manifest and attach the build token shown below.

build token for tafof-yahig: htk4_d94a